asp.net如何实现动态产生checkbox
发表于:2025-02-22 作者:千家信息网编辑
千家信息网最后更新 2025年02月22日,本篇内容介绍了"asp.net如何实现动态产生checkbox"的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学
千家信息网最后更新 2025年02月22日asp.net如何实现动态产生checkbox
本篇内容介绍了"asp.net如何实现动态产生checkbox"的有关知识,在实际案例的操作过程中,不少人都会遇到这样的困境,接下来就让小编带领大家学习一下如何处理这些情况吧!希望大家仔细阅读,能够学有所成!
需求:
1动态产生一组checkbox(数据源为DB或内存集合)
2post提交时后台能及时获取
3提交后刷新页面checkbox保持原先选中或取消选中状态
4避免产生大量的viewstate
方案:使用repeater+input(checkbox)+input(hidden)
html代码
复制代码 代码如下:
<%#Eval("TypeName")%>
<%#Eval("TypeName")%>
注:尽量把里面的OnClick中的匿名函数代码写在页头.
Js代码
复制代码 代码如下:
$(":hidden[name='reportType']").each(function () {
var obj = $(this).prev();
if (obj.attr('checked')){ $(this).val(obj.val()); }
});
当post提交时后台获取
复制代码 代码如下:
string[] _str = Request["reportType"].Split(',');
字符串数据不可避免的会有空字符串,注意删选,否则在拆箱时会出现类型转换异常
"asp.net如何实现动态产生checkbox"的内容就介绍到这里了,感谢大家的阅读。如果想了解更多行业相关的知识可以关注网站,小编将为大家输出更多高质量的实用文章!
代码
动态
内容
后台
字符
字符串
数据
更多
知识
实用
不可避免
学有所成
接下来
内存
函数
困境
实际
情况
数据源
文章
数据库的安全要保护哪些东西
数据库安全各自的含义是什么
生产安全数据库录入
数据库的安全性及管理
数据库安全策略包含哪些
海淀数据库安全审计系统
建立农村房屋安全信息数据库
易用的数据库客户端支持安全管理
连接数据库失败ssl安全错误
数据库的锁怎样保障安全
汕尾管理软件开发公司
2020年辽宁省网络安全
学校召开网络安全专题会议
剑网3获取服务器就死机
服务器电源不插报警
聊城党员教育软件开发
软件开发类公司组织结构图
深圳数据链软件开发报价表
宝可梦大集结需要哪个服务器
国元证券软件开发待遇
服务器域名无法访问
用jdbc查询数据库
渝中区提供软件开发服务公司
时间核对数据库
315晚会网络安全
通辽网络安全指挥中心考什么
茂名专业软件开发报价表
民生银行软件开发
较早的数据库软件
用代码怎么修改数据库
上海服务器淘汰企业
湖州通信网络技术应用
巨兽战场服务器注册人数已满
软件开发场地应急策略
关键性的网络技术有哪些
有名的软件开发者
零基础可以学习软件开发吗
开个手游游戏服务器
无锡ibm服务器维修点电话
江苏5g服务器小型机柜虚拟主机